Dulquer Salmaan's highly anticipated next, Kurup will be releasing in theatres on November 12 and Kurup will be one of the first notable films to release in Kerala theatres after the second wave of Covid 19. Kurup is based on the real life story of Sukumara Kurup, India's most wanted fugitive. Kurup is said to be Kerala's most eluding criminal who has been in the hide since mid 1980s.

The star actor's menacing looks and earnest performance will be one of the highlights of Kurup which has Sobhita Dhulipala, as the female lead. Indrajith Sukumaran, Shine Tom Chacko, Sunny Wayne, Bharath Srinivasan, Surabhi Lakshmi, play supporting roles in the film.

Produced by Dulquer Salmaan under the banner of Wayfarer Films in association with M Star Entertainments, the film has cinematography handled by Nimish Ravi. Vivek Harshan is the editor of this film. Jithin K Jose has penned the story of Kurup which has screenplay written by Daniel Sayooj Nair and KS Aravind.
